R. Sen et al., STRUCTURES AND IMAGES OF NOVEL DERIVATIVES OF CARBON NANOTUBES, FULLERENES AND RELATED NEW CARBON FORMS, Fullerene science and technology, 5(3), 1997, pp. 489-502
In the light of tile finding that carbon nanotubes get functionalized
on reaction with acid and other oxidizing agents? tile structures and
shapes of nanotube derivatives resulting front possible reaction betwe
en functionalized nanotubes, are obtained by an energy minimization pr
ocedure and the structures, so obtained, are compared with the observe
d microscopic images. The shapes of fullerene like and nanotube - like
structures containing seven - membered rings, in addition to six and
five - membered rings, are depicted along with the structures of bent
nanotubes containing similar ring systems. Diamond-graphite hybrid str
uctures which constitute an important class of carbon materials are al
so investigated.
